I wonder if it's a good idea to change the hacked passwords, and then forward all the users that are attempting to login with their old hacked passwords to an html page instructing them to check their emails for a new temporary password, they can then use this temporary password to login and pick a new permanent password. The point being that if someone hasn't been notified of the incident (because he's on vacation or whatever) his account would still remain secure.
